Result: Wolverhampton Wanderers 0-2 Tottenham Hotspur

Debutant Emmanuel Adebayor helps Spurs gain their first points of the season as they end Wolves' unbeaten start to the season at Molineux.

Tottenham Hotspur have secured their first points of the season by defeating Wolves 2-0 at Molineux.

Debutant Emmanuel Adebayor, who also scored on his Arsenal and Manchester City debuts, put Spurs ahead midway through the second half.

He collected fellow newcomer Scott Parker's through ball before rounding Wayne Hennessey and slotting into an empty net.

Jermain Defoe doubled the lead after exchanging passes with Niko Kranjcar before firing into the bottom corner.

Spurs now move up to 13th in the league while Wolves, suffering their first league defeat of the season, drop to sixth on seven points.
